Information about whether a native wikitext construct or a HTML tag generated a HTML dom element is currently recorded as part of the "stx": "html" flag in data-parsoid. Data-parsoid is considered private information and is not exposed to clients (while they are free to inspect it, there are no guarantees that the spec and format of it won't change without notice). However data-mw is public semantic information.
This HTML syntax flag seems like semantic information as far as serializability is concerned. For example, there is no way currently for clients to specify that Parsoid should generate a HTML tag during serialization since data-parsoid is not something they should be messing with.
This also matters for https://gerrit.wikimedia.org/r/#/c/208993/ where we are currently blanket-stripping data-parsoid but this means that some information is lost where the subst-ing produces HTML tags.
